Why REC Solar Panels Shine in Alabama
Founded in Norway in 1996, REC Group is renowned for its innovative solar panels, blending Scandinavian design with cutting-edge manufacturing in Singapore. Its heterojunction (HJT) and TOPCon technologies deliver industry-leading efficiencies, ideal for Alabama’s sunny climate, where electricity rates average 14 cents per kWh.
REC’s Alpha Pure series, with HJT cells, achieves efficiencies up to 22.6%, generating more power per square foot—perfect for Montgomery’s compact rooftops or commercial installations in Auburn. The panels’ low temperature coefficient ensures strong performance in Alabama’s sweltering summers, where temperatures often exceed 90°F.
Alabama’s climate includes humid summers, mild winters, and occasional storms, especially near the Gulf Coast. REC panels are rigorously tested for humidity, heat, and wind resistance (up to 120 mph), making them ideal for Mobile’s salty air or Huntsville’s humid conditions. The N-Peak 3 series, with TOPCon technology, excels in partial shade, ensuring output during cloudy afternoons in Decatur or early mornings in Florence.
REC partners with inverter brands like Enphase and SolarEdge to optimize energy conversion and monitoring. In Alabama, where hurricanes can disrupt power, these inverters, paired with battery storage, provide reliability for homes in Hoover or businesses in Anniston.
Benefits for Alabama’s Energy Future
Alabama is expanding its renewable energy capacity, and REC Solar Panels support this with durable, high-performance products. Panels come with 20–25-year product warranties and 25-year performance guarantees, ensuring at least 92% output after 25 years—among the best in the industry.
Financial incentives make solar attractive. The federal Investment Tax Credit (ITC) offers a 30% deduction on installation costs through 2032, and Alabama’s net metering policies credit excess energy, ideal for sunny Birmingham. A 410W REC Alpha Pure panel, priced around $240–$270 in Alabama, can pay for itself in 5–7 years in high-sun areas like Mobile, factoring in ITC and net metering savings.
Businesses, from warehouses in Montgomery to farms in Cullman, benefit from REC’s commercial panels. The Alpha Pure-R series, with higher wattages, reduces installation costs, while half-cut cell designs minimize shading losses in Alabama’s partly cloudy regions. Paired with SolarEdge inverters, these systems cut costs and align with Alabama’s sustainability goals.
